Chinook

The Chinook is the main USA air transport unit, and is capable of transporting up to 8 infantry units, as well as one or two light vehicles. It is also the Granger's supply gatherer, capable of loading up $600 worth of supplies in one go. General Granger's Chinooks costs less to build.

As a special ability, Rangers can exit the Chinook via four ropes without the Chinook needing to land. Rangers can rappel themselves directly into civilian structures to garrison them. If the structure they rappel into is already garrisoned by enemies, the Rangers will simply take it over by eliminating the enemies inside it.

Combat Chinook

  • Cost: 1600
  • Built at: Helipad
  • Requires: -

A Chinook fitted with a high-calibre chaingun, extra armour and fireports, designed to create a safe, fast vehicle from which the USA's formidable infantry can fire on their enemies. However, with these extras, it can only carry six infantry. In addition, it has been fitted with Advanced Countermeasures by default, which grants it extra protection from missiles and bullets. It is equipped with a pair of speakers, which can play Wagner's Ride of the Valkyries to parade your victory or annoy your enemies with. The Rocket Pods upgrade add two rocket launchers to the Chinook which each fire one powerful but not very accurate rocket at ground targets.

Medivac Chinook

  • Cost: 750
  • Built at: Helipad
  • Requires: -

A Chinook for troop support purposes. It can heal and repair friendly nearby units, as well as drop crates which heal friendly infantry and repairs vehicles around it. It has slots for six infantry, but due to the medical equipment inside, there is no room to fit vehicles.

Aid Drop

Orders the Medivac paradrop a crates filled with medical and mechanical supplies.


Clean Toxins

Orders the Medivac to clean up radiation and toxins in the selected area.

Acolyte Drone

  • Cost: 650
  • Built at: Helipad
  • Requires: -

Granger modified the sentry drone to be able to fly, which resulted in this vehicle. It has a large caliber autocannon which makes short work of infantry and light vehicles, but however it has weak armor. Due to the design and weight of the Acolyte, it must fly around in circles. The Acolyte, in bunches, is also useful for responding to surprise GLA infantry ambushes. Because of its low production cost these drones can easily be built in large quantities to effectively support your armada of attack helicopters. Its thin armor can be enhanced with the Drone Armor upgrade.

Skycrane

  • Cost: 1500
  • Built at: Helipad
  • Requires: -

The Skycrane can be easily described as a flying dozer. It can construct and repair all buildings the normal dozer can, but being airborne, it cannot clear mines and booby traps. The Skycrane has an innate advantage over Dozers due to being able to bypass terrain entirely, but is not heavily armored and can be shot down by enemy Anti-Air fire than a normal Dozer which can hide behind terrain and structures for cover. With Skycranes, Granger can establish forward bases quickly.

King Raptor

  • Cost: 1200
  • Built at: Airfield
  • Requires: -

The King Raptor is a substantially more powerful version of the F-22 Raptor utilized by the other USA factions, and also comes with the Countermeasures upgrade by default. Being highly suited to dogfights, King Raptors can quickly gain control of the skies, as well as being able to deliver powerful air support, being able to destroy any enemy vehicle in pairs. The Laser Guided Missiles upgrade increases the accuracy of the King Raptor's missiles, therefore increasing the damage done by each missile, and the Aircraft Ammo upgrade gives the King Raptor an additional two more missiles, allowing it to destroy targets even more easily.

King Stealth Fighter

  • Cost: 1600
  • Built at: Airfield
  • Requires: -

This stealth fighter, also called the F-117 Nighthawk, fires air-to-ground missiles which are extremely effective against defenses and do good damage against other ground targets as well. Because it is stealthed when not firing, it can be difficult to shoot down before it disappears again, making its attacks hard to anticipate and giving it the ability to attack 'out of nowhere'.

General Granger uses a much more powerful Stealth Fighter, which comes with the Countermeasures upgrade by default, and can be upgraded with the Laser Missiles upgrade, which increases the damage its missiles dish out, as well as the Aircraft Ammo upgrade, giving the King Stealth Fighter an additional two missiles for SEAD, and the Bunker Buster upgrade, allowing it to clear garrisoned structured and forcefully evacuate all units from a Tunnel Network.

Hypersonic Aurora Bomber

The bomber that resulted from the Aurora Project is the most advanced aircraft in existence. General Granger continued the Aurora project, taking it to the next level with an even further advanced engine design. During its attack run, it travels at hypersonic speed, which makes it practically invulnerable against anything but stray shots in the flightpath of the Hypersonic Aurora. It then drops a single bomb that can destroy any light vehicles in the explosion's radius and seriously damage any structures. The downside that flying at hypersonic speeds prevents the bomb from being able to track fast moving units like Rocket Buggies, nor tanks such as Battlemasters. They are suited to attack enemy artillery units and structures which are too slow to react and cannot move respectively.The radius of the explosion can destroy vehicles clustered together, provided that they are stationary, or destroy enemy vehicles behind the targeted vehicle.

After the bombing run, the Hypersonic Aurora drops to subsonic speed to conserve the remaining fuel to return to the Airfield they are based at. During the return flight, the Hypersonic Aurora is vulnerable to Anti-Air fire. Granger has also outfitted his Hypersonic Auroras with Countermeasures, to better increase the lightly-armored Hypersonic Aurora's survivability in the field.

B1 Lancer

The B1 Lancer is an advanced tactical bomber with a variable-geometry wing design. The B1 Lancer is armed with a single cluster bomb, for destroying tank columns or stationary clusters of enemy units. The B1 has thin armor, preventing it from flying into areas where the enemy has even established Air Parity. Caution should be used if deploying the B1 if there are Anti-Air units in enemy formations. The B1 already has Countermeasures built into it, increasing the survivability against missiles and bullets.

King Comanche

A staple combat helicopter in the USA's arsenal, the RAH-66 Comanche is fitted with multiple weapon systems capable of quickly destroying ground targets. Its nose-mounted chaingun is deadly to enemy infantry, and its Hellfire missiles deal good damage to vehicles and buildings. For even more firepower, it can gain rocket pods via the Rocket Pods upgrade. The King Comanche, an upgraded version of the standard Comanche, comes with the Countermeasures upgrade, and has two additional upgrades it can gain: the Aircraft Ammo upgrade, which gives it two extra Hellfire missiles, and the Stealth Comanche upgrade, which allows it to become stealthed when not firing, which make Comanche attacks very difficult to anticipate, perfect for ambushing enemy tank formations with little or no Anti-Air support.

Due to having paper-thin armor, caution should be advised when deployed in areas with Anti-Air. Destroying enemy Anti-Air units when attacking their formation should be priority one.

Fire Rockets

Orders the Comanche to empty its rocket pods at the target location. The rockets don't track targets, but scatter randomly across a wide area, damaging everything that happens to be within the scatter radius.
